Twinspires Offers Derby, Poker Contest

Edited Press Release TwinSpires.com, the official advance deposit wagering service for Churchill Downs Incorporated, is teaming with 11-time World Series of Poker champion Phil Hellmuth Jr. to deliver the Ultimate Kentucky Derby Players Weekend, it was announced March 27.

Poker lingo:

  • MITES AND LICE - A hand consisting of two pair, threes over twos.
  • POT ODDS - The amount of money in the pot divided by the amount of money you must bet in order to call. Often used to determine if a pot offers enough reward to play on the come.
  • RAKE - Money taken from each pot and given to the house in return for hosting the game. Usually a percentage of the pot (5%-10%) up to some maximum amount.
  • PASSED OUT. - A hand in which nobody opens. What happens next is a function of the game being played.
  • OPENER - The player who opens the betting, especially in draw poker. A hand may have no openers, in which case it is PASSED OUT, i.e., new hands are dealt.
  • HOOK - A Jack. So named because the "J" resembles a hook.
